- |
|
||||
In IBM Storwize_SVC driver, user could specify only one IO
|
||||
group per backend definition. The user now may specify a comma separated
|
||||
list of IO groups, and at the time of creating the volume, the driver will
|
||||
select an IO group which has the least number of volumes associated with
|
||||
it. The change is backward compatible, meaning single value is still
|
||||
supported.
